Berlin in May
Long evenings and a city that lives outside; the first of May in Kreuzberg is a fixture on the local calendar rather than a visitor attraction.
Is May a good time to visit Berlin?
May is a middling month in Berlin — crowds around 72/100. Not the worst, but January is noticeably calmer.

How crowded is Berlin in May?
Berlin sits at roughly 72/100 in May on our crowd scale, which is 8 points above the yearly average. The quietest month is January.
What is the weather like in Berlin in May?
Expect highs around 19°C and lows near 9°C in May, with about 9 wet days across the month.
